Clue
City
Olympic venue in the US state of Georgia
Atlanta
Cuban city famous for its adjacent American military base
Guantánamo
The capital of Chile
Santiago
Large Texan city
San Antonio
City in N.E. Greece, noted for its Byzantine churches
Xanthi
Spanish port well known for its bank of the same name
Santander
French city on the Loire
Nantes
Olympic venue and one of Europe's largest ports, located in Belgium
Antwerp
Naval port in S. Italy; its adjective is also the name of a famous modern filmmaker
Taranto
Miami suburb whose name means a place where slaves worked
Plantation
Common place name from Tenerife, Bolivia and elsewhere
Santa Cruz
Place in Ohio, and the old anglicised name of Guangzhou
Canton
Maryland locale which indicates a Teutonic influence
Germantown
Once a major city of early Christianity (in Turkey), now a place name in the USA
Antioch
Common town name, found in South Carolina and elsewhere, suggesting a nice hill
Mount Pleasant
Town in Kyrgyzstan with the same name as a German philosopher
Kant
Major city on the south coast of China
Shantou
Philippines city which appears to be against a sport using horses and mallets
Antipolo
The capital of Madagascar
Antananarivo
Black Sea port in Romania
Constanța
Philippine town with the same name as the author of Don Quixote
Cervantes
West Virginian city, and a name in a Joni Mitchell song title from Ladies of the Canyon
Morgantown
Resort on the Cote d'Azur in France
Antibes
City whose name means "Ancient Guatemala"
Antigua Guatemala
Algerian city named after an important Roman emperor
Constantine
Michigan town with a similar name to the Greek letter equivalent to U
Ypsilanti
Chateau town north of Paris, whose name is used for a type of cream
Chantilly
The birthplace of Adolphe Sax, on the banks of the Meuse in Belgium
Dinant
Turkish seaside resort
Antalya
Large suburb of Helsinki
Vantaa
Old city in southern Turkey, at the epicentre of the 2023 earthquake
Gaziantep
I'm not writing any detailed clues for this beast of a name. If you haven't heard of this large city in Kerala, southern India, don't bother guessing...
Thiruvananthapuram
